NOLA Chefs\u2019 Aid for the Philippines\xa0brings together \u2013 here in our great city of New Orleans \u2013 our love of good food and our equally strong love of family and community.

\n

We know what it is like to suffer. After eight years parts of our city are still recovering from Hurricane Katrina. Our suffering helps us to keep focused on what is most important in life, and it urges us to reach out with a helping hand to those who also suffer.

\n

In response to the devastation wrought on the Philippines by Super Typhoon Haiyan, New Orleans chefs are banding together for an evening of food and fun, with all proceeds going directly to the Philippines where it is most needed.

\n

Nina Camacho has assembled a fantastic team to help make this event a reality. Susan Ford, Publisher of\xa0Louisiana Kitchen & Culture Magazine,\xa0 Ewell Smith, former Executive Director of the\xa0Louisiana Seafood Promotion and Marketing Board, and Wendy Waren, VP Communications for the\xa0Louisiana Restaurant Association\xa0are working tirelessly to make this event a success.

\n

In addition, the Executive Board of the\xa0American Culinary Federation of New Orleans\xa0(ACFNO),\xa0Philippine American United Council of Louisiana\xa0(PAUCLA),\xa0Filipino American Lions Club of LA, and\xa0Vice District Governor, 8-S, Lions Clubs International, Robert Romero and more will be volunteering their time, talent, and treasure for this event.

\n

Ralph Brennan,\xa0Ralph Brennan Restaurant Group,\xa0GW Fins Executive Chef/Owner Tenney Flynn, and\xa0Brigtsen\u2019s Executive Chef/Owner Frank Brigtsen\xa0will be Co-Chef Chairs and over 30 chefs from around the state will be participating, lending their talents and spins on popular Filipino dishes.

\n

Entertainment and Music for the evening will be headlined by Jazz Trumpeter\xa0Duke Heitger and Friends.\xa0 A bit of Filipino culture will be included with cultural dance and costumes by all Filipinos present.

\n

The\xa0Hilton New Orleans Riverside Hotel\xa0is a Platinum level sponsor and the event will be held in its Grand Ballrooms on\xa0December 16, 2013. Many have stepped up to donate food and spirits, and the event will have an extensive Silent Auction with something for everyone.
